On March 10, 2020 I spent a day at Wheal Martin learning about using my smartphone to make a video. During the day I gained some confidence about using my phone for this purpose and working with Claire English, I came home with some clips to use in my video I am submitting as evidence of my journey as a citizen curator. We were shown how to hold the phone when filming, how to edit on the phone and given plenty of tips and tricks.
I filmed some clips of another participant and she filmed some of me: most of these were useful for my video for evidence of my journey as citizen curator.
